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 50 and 8 is 200
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 200 - For the 1st fraction, since 50 × 4 = 200,
90/50 = 90 × 4/50 × 4 = 360/200 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 25 = 200,
3/8 = 3 × 25/8 × 25 = 75/200 - Add the two like fractions:
360/200 + 75/200 = 360 + 75/200 = 435/200 - 435/200 simplified gives 87/40
- So, 90/50 + 3/8 = 87/40
